Get ready to explore some of northern Yucatán’s most eye catching natural wonders on this lively eco adventure. Kick things off with a guided boat ride through the Río Lagartos Biosphere Reserve, where mangroves lagoons and plenty of wildlife set the scene. Keep your camera ready for flamingos crocodiles and colorful birdlife while your guide shares fun facts about this protected ecosystem.
Next stop is Las Coloradas and its famous pink lagoons. These cotton candy colored waters are the real deal shaped by natural salt production and microorganisms. Learn how salt is harvested and enjoy time to snap photos of this truly unique landscape.
After working up an appetite sit down for a traditional Mexican lunch with regional flavors. The day wraps up at a community run crocodile sanctuary where conservation efforts protect these prehistoric looking residents and support local livelihoods ending the tour on a meaningful and memorable note.
